WebOn this guided afternoon tour from Darwin, head to the Adelaide River, which is home to over 1,600 crocodiles including the famous 'jumping' crocodiles. There, you'll cruise the river and see these creatures launch themselves out of the water. Following that, visit the Window on the Wetlands Visitor Centre to take in views of the Marrakai Plains. WebDarwin crocodile parks. Visit Crocodylus Park on the outskirts of Darwin to see a range of animals including more than 1,000 resident crocodiles. Check the feeding times to see these beasts in action.
